In Latvia, BDI BioDiesel International announced the opening of a 30 Mgy rapeseed-based biodiesel plant in Ventspils. The plant will convert 100,000 tons of rapeseed into biodiesel and 60,000 tons of seedcake that will be marketed as animal feed in Scandinavia. The plant is similar in scope and design to the BDI plant in Mestilla, Lithuania.
